Q: Is 5,447,484 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 5,447,484 is a composite number.

Why is 5,447,484 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 5,447,484 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 9 12 14 18 21 28 36 42 63 84 126 252 21,617 43,234 64,851 86,468 129,702 151,319 194,553 259,404 302,638 389,106 453,957 605,276 778,212 907,914 1,361,871 1,815,828 2,723,742 and 5,447,484, with no remainder.

Since 5,447,484 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,447,484, it is a composite number.
